Output 847021dd5eb4a74af9809ebed81d136b57e871220db1b934384453e06a26625e:0

value
33015534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b08db14ee1a940625b0f1c2ef454aea247b037a OP_EQUAL
address
349xn2w31oVA4mvY4x82cPVWpj7wzjYJgE
transaction
847021dd5eb4a74af9809ebed81d136b57e871220db1b934384453e06a26625e
spent
true